Larry King Hospitalized After Experiencing Chest Pain, Undergoes Angioplasty. Larry King is on the mend after being hospitalized last week. On Thursday morning, April 23, the legendary TV host was getting ready to go to the hospital for an angioplasty when he went experienced chest pain. "Before his scheduled procedure, he experienced angina and went to the hospital early to be examined," King's rep tells E! News in a statement. "His doctor successfully performed the angioplasty and inserted stents to reopen the previous bypass from 1987. He has been recuperating in the hospital and is scheduled to be released soon. His doctors expect him to make a full recovery." The statement adds that, despite reports, "His doctors say he did not have a heart attack and he did not go into cardiac arrest." "Larry is in good spirits and thanks everyone for their concern," the statement continues. "He's expected to be back to work on his shows, Larry King Now and PoliticKING with Larry King soon." Back in Sept. 2017, the Larry King Now host revealed to the world that he beat lung cancer, after keeping the diagnosis private. "I go for my checkup and they say, 'Let's do a chest X-ray, and the doctor said to me, 'Something looks funny,'" King recalled in an interview with Us Weekly. "They said the spot looked pretty small. ... I then did a CAT scan then a PET scan and then he said to me, 'You have lung cancer, but it looks very small, in the beginning stages.'" King underwent surgery at Cedars-Sinai Medical Center in Los Angeles in July 2017. He went on to tell the magazine, "The doctor said to me, 'It was malignant but you were in the first stage. If it had stayed and we didn't find it, you would have had trouble in two or three years, but we got it and you were lucky." "They showed me my latest chest X-ray, which is all clear," King said. "It was fun to see where that spot was and there is no spot now. They took off 20 percent of the lung." This article was originally published on Mon, Apr 29, 2019 at 11:54 a.m. (Eonline)

Model sues singer-ex JJ Hamblett over Keeping son from needed surgery. A former model insisted her young son needed surgery for a rare brain condition -- but the child's boy-band dad said his ex-girlfriend was the only one sick in the head, according to Manhattan legal papers. The onetime couple's battle led to an investigation by the city's child-welfare agency, which is now the target of a $10 million planned lawsuit over the ordeal. The debacle began after onetime model Caterina Andorfer Lopez flew to New York City from her Arizona home last summer so that Princeton -- her 5-year-old son with Jamie "JJ'' Hamblett, of the British boy band Union J -- could go under the knife at NewYork-Presbyterian Hospital for Chiari malformation, according to the mom's notice of claim, a precursor to a lawsuit. The condition was leaving Princeton with vomiting, fatigue and headaches so strong he would wake up in the middle of the night, the boy's mother and court papers claim. But before Princeton could get his third and final operation for the condition, Hamblett called the hospital, claiming that Lopez had made up their son's sickness because of her own mental illness, the mom, 32, told The Post. The hospital in turn brought Hamblett's claims to the Administration for Children's Services, which launched an investigation that saw Princeton placed with an aunt and grandmother for several more months before the mom regained custody, she said. During that time, Princeton "was not able to have a normal life . . . He spent most of his days in bed, and it was very traumatizing on him as well because this is not our home," Lopez said. After a five-month legal battle against the ACS in Family Court, Princeton was reunited with his mom last month and underwent his final surgery, she said. In her notice of claim, filed with the city comptroller's office March 27, Lopez and her lawyer, Daniel Robinson, assert that the ACS failed to conduct a thorough investigation. The agency didn't even speak with Princeton's doctor, who would have readily testified in Family Court that the boy's condition was real, Robinson charged. "Finally, [the doctor] came to court to testify that [Lopez] is not making up any of it," the lawyer said. "These are the child's symptoms and the child needs surgery." The ACS deferred comment to the city Law Department. "The top priority for ACS is ensuring the safety and well-being of New York City's children," said Law Department spokeswoman Kimberly Joyce. "We will review the lawsuit if and when it is filed and respond accordingly." Hamblett is not named in the filing. He did not respond to a request for comment at a phone number given to The Post by Robinson. (PageSix)
